#ifndef RecordingContextCanvasProxy_h
#define RecordingContextCanvasProxy_h
#include "SkCanvas.h"
namespace WebCore {
class PlatformGraphicsContextRecording;
class RecordingContextCanvasProxy : public SkCanvas {
public:
RecordingContextCanvasProxy(PlatformGraphicsContextRecording* pgc)
: m_pgc(pgc)
{}
// Used by FontAndroid
// Return value is unused by FontAndroid
virtual int save(SaveFlags);
virtual void restore();
virtual void drawPosText(const void* text, size_t byteLength,
const SkPoint pos[], const SkPaint& paint);
virtual bool rotate(SkScalar degrees);
// Used by EmojiFont
virtual void drawBitmapRect(const SkBitmap& bitmap, const SkIRect* src,
const SkRect& dst, const SkPaint*);
// These aren't used by anyone
virtual int saveLayer(const SkRect* bounds, const SkPaint*, SaveFlags)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ual bool translate(SkScalar dx, SkScalar dy)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ual bool scale(SkScalar sx, SkScalar sy)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ual bool skew(SkScalar sx, SkScalar sy)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ual bool concat(const SkMatrix& matrix)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ual void setMatrix(const SkMatrix& matrix)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ual bool clipRect(const SkRect&, SkRegion::Op, bool)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ual bool clipPath(const SkPath&, SkRegion::Op, bool)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ual bool clipRegion(const SkRegion& region, SkRegion::Op op) {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
virtual void clear(SkColor)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awPaint(const SkPaint& paint)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awPoints(PointMode, size_t count, const SkPoint pts[],
const SkPaint&)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awRect(const SkRect& rect, const SkPaint&)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awPath(const SkPath& path, const SkPaint&)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awBitmap(const SkBitmap&, SkScalar left, SkScalar top,
const SkPaint*)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awBitmapMatrix(const SkBitmap&, const SkMatrix&,
const SkPaint*)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awBitmapNine(const SkBitmap& bitmap, const SkIRect& center,
const SkRect& dst, const SkPaint*)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awSprite(const SkBitmap&, int left, int top,
const SkPaint*)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awText(const void* text, size_t byteLength, SkScalar x,
SkScalar y, const SkPaint&)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awPosTextH(const void* text, size_t byteLength,
const SkScalar xpos[], SkScalar constY, const SkPaint&)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awTextOnPath(const void* text, size_t byteLength,
const SkPath& path, const SkMatrix* matrix,
const SkPaint&)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awPicture(SkPicture& picture)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awVertices(VertexMode, int vertexCount,
const SkPoint vertices[], const SkPoint texs[],
const SkColor colors[], SkXfermode*,
const uint16_t indices[], int indexCount,
const SkPaint&)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ual void drawData(const void*, size_t) { /* NOT IMPLEMENTED*/ CRASH(); }
virtual bool isDrawingToLayer() const { /* NOT IMPLEMENTED*/ CRASH(); return -1; }
private:
PlatformGraphicsContextRecording* m_pgc;
};
} // namespace WebCore
#endif // RecordingContextCanvasProxy_h
